The adaptability of 20ft containers enables them to cater to numerous markets and applications. Some typical usages include:

Storage Solutions: Businesses and individuals typically utilize 20ft Storage Container containers for storage. They supply safe and secure, weatherproof space for everything from construction products to household items.
Modular Housing: Innovative building has led to using 20ft containers as foundation for modular homes, offices, and even restaurants. Their durability and cost-effectiveness make them an appealing option.
Mobile Offices: Many business use transformed containers as mobile workplaces. This option provides a protected, expert work area that can be moved as required.
Occasion Spaces: Creative use of 20ft containers has resulted in their inclusion in outside events as pop-up stores, food vendors, or short-lived galleries.
Catastrophe Relief: Organizations utilize 20ft containers in humanitarian efforts, providing immediate shelter or storage for vital supplies in disaster-struck areas.
Key Advantages of Using 20ft Containers
Cost: Compared to bigger sizes, 20ft containers are generally cheaper to buy or lease, making them available for small companies and private needs.
Mobility: Their size allows for simple handling and transportation. They can be moved by basic trucks and equipment, facilitating their use in different areas.
Security: Built from robust steel, 20ft containers offer high levels of security versus theft and vandalism, making them perfect for saving valuable products.
Durability: Containers are created to stand up to harsh ecological conditions, guaranteeing that contents stay protected from damage during transport and storage.
Eco-Friendly Option: By repurposing shipping containers, companies can add to sustainability efforts, lowering waste and the requirement for new products in building and construction.

2. Can I modify a 20ft container?
Yes, 20ft containers can be customized for different functions, including windows, doors, insulation, and electrical setups. Lots of companies use modification services to match particular needs.
3. How much does a 20ft container expense?
The cost of a 20ft container can vary commonly based upon condition (new or used), type (standard, high cube, refrigerated), and place. Normally, rates vary from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000 for a used standard container.
4. Exist guidelines for utilizing shipping containers?
Yes, there are regulations relating to making use of shipping containers for storage, real estate, or adjustments. It is important to contact regional building codes and zoning laws before continuing with any tasks.
5. How do I carry a 20ft container?
Transferring a 20ft container typically needs specialized trucks (flatbed or tilt-bed trucks) geared up for handling containers. It's a good idea to engage with experts who have experience in container logistics.
